We live in the Digital Age of communication and the virtual world of the Internet that has not only changed the way we send and receive information, but also how we interpret that information. Our interpretation of information on the Internet is heavily influenced by the trust we place in the sender of that information. We have seen instances where the exact, same information that has been sent by two different sources has produced entirely different responses that range from full agreement to total disbelief.


The Internet is primarily a visual medium and its visual imagery tends to evoke more polarizing responses than auditory ones.


The Internet permits hundreds of millions of people to view the same images, and to interpret them in the same way as they were intended to be. The deciding factor, however, in how images are perceived is contingent on the context in which they appear. The people who design the visuals we see, whether it’s on the Internet, on TV, or in print, pay particular attention to structuring the context in ways that convey their own interpretation. The extent to which the public will accept or reject another person’s interpretation depends on the amount of trust that viewer places on its source.
